Identify the correct combination of true and false of the given three statements.
STATEMENT-1: A body executes oscillatory motion if its equilibrium position is stable.
STATEMENT-2: If a spring is cut into two parts in the ratio then the force constant of each part will be more than the force constant of the spring initially.
STATEMENT-3: Time period of a simple pendulum whose length is equal to the radius of earth is 2 hour.
